Stagecoach State Park is really about the outdoors… Visit it year-round – 1,641 acres! Boating, fishing, hiking, picnicking, and camping 8 miles of trails Wetland 200 species of birds Many other animals Many plants are abundant
Rich history awaits you at Stagecoach A stagecoach line ran through this area Native Americans French trappers and traders Mining Ranching Year opened - 1965
